St. Helena 2021 Gold 5 Pounds The Three Graces "Pattern" Proof Box (AGW=1.5460 oz.)
ST. HELENA. Elizabeth II, 1952-.
Gold 5 pounds, 2021. East India Company. Proof.
Commissioned and produced by the East India Company in conjunction with the government of St. Helena, with Royal Approval of Her Majesty Queen Elizabeth II. This coin is a modern re-interpretation of the iconic Una and the Lion Found Pound piece by William Wyon, issued in 1839 for inclusion in the first specimen coin sets of Queen Victoria's reign.
Fifth Portrait of Elizabeth II facing right; JC left; ELIZABETH II · D · G · REGINA · F · D · ST. HELENA · 5 POUNDS · 2021 ·. Designed by Jody Clark / Three standing female figures in classical dress, representing Ireland, England, and Scotland. A harp, a Union Flag shield, and a thistle lie at the feet of the respective personification. Artist signature W. WYON. to the left of the harp, EIC mint mark above harp, quiver and palm frond in exergue; FOEDUS INVIOLABILE . Original design by William Wyon. Edge Plain.
Labelled as a 'Pattern Proof' by East India Company. Comes with the original box as issued by the Mint. The decorative sleeve is missing.


Mintage: 200.
Diameter: 39.8 mm.
Weight: 52.45 g. (AGW=1.5460 oz.)
Composition: 916.7/1000 Gold.
